Escape from the Coolsonian is an Adobe Flash point-and-click puzzle game made to promote Scooby-Doo 2: Monsters Unleashed. It was originally posted in 2004 on the film's official website, and was later spread onto other sites that hosted Flash games.

The player assumes control of Scooby-Doo, who navigates his way to escape the Coolsonian Museum and uncover clues along the way.

Behind the scenes

The jumpscare in question.
  • The games is somewhat notorious for having an unexpected jumpscare, where if the player picks up a crowbar at Exhibit 2 and attempts to open the sarcophagus, it results in a dark screen with hieroglyphics and vague whispering in the background. The screen slowly fades to reveal text reading, "Please, haven't much time. Someone coming, Need help before", which then abruptly leads to a realistic image of a mummy's face accompanied with loud screaming.
